About Steve Ingram
Strategy isn\'t just about saying yes.Founders and young leaders have thousands of ideas, but execution beats ambition. I bring the discipline to lead with focus, pace, commercial acumen, and board alignment. I help guide them to deliver results in complex, high-stakes environments where outcomes are measured, not imagined.Board-level strategic operator with 30+ years’ experience leading growth, transformation, and exit across financial services, critical infrastructure, and professional services. My background spans PE-backed startups, global banks, and partnerships at Andersen, PwC, and EY where I scaled $100M+ portfolios, integrated acquisitions, and turned around underperforming businesses. I also served as GM Strategy & Security at Commonwealth Bank.Today, I help boards and founders cut through the noise of AI, translating it from a buzzword to a business model; aligning people, process, and purpose to deliver measurable impact.
